三菱PLC脈沖產(chǎn)生發(fā)生器的編程實(shí)例
在PLC的程序設計中,經(jīng)常需要單個(gè)脈沖來(lái)實(shí)現計數器的復位,或作為系統的起動(dòng)、停止信號??梢酝ㄟ^(guò)脈沖微分指令PLS和PLF指令來(lái)實(shí)現,如圖3-19所示。

在圖3-20中,輸入點(diǎn)X0每接通一次,就產(chǎn)生一個(gè)定時(shí)的單脈沖。無(wú)論X0接通時(shí)間長(cháng)短如何,輸出Y0的脈寬都等于定時(shí)器T0設定的時(shí)間。

(2)連續脈沖發(fā)生器
在PLC程序設計中,經(jīng)常需要一系列連續的脈沖信號作為計數器的計數脈沖或其他作用。連續脈沖可分為周期不可調和周期可調兩種情況。
1)周期不可調的連續脈沖發(fā)生器。
如圖3-21所示,輸入點(diǎn)X0接帶自鎖的按鈕。利用輔助繼電器M1產(chǎn)生一個(gè)脈寬為一個(gè)掃描周期、脈沖周期為兩個(gè)掃描周期的連續脈沖。
其工作原理分析如下:
當X0常開(kāi)觸點(diǎn)閉合后,第一個(gè)掃描周期,M1常閉觸點(diǎn)閉合,所以M1線(xiàn)圈能得電;第二個(gè)掃描周期,因在上一個(gè)掃描周期Ml線(xiàn)圈已得電,所以M1的常閉觸點(diǎn)斷開(kāi),因此使M1線(xiàn)圈失電。因此,Ml線(xiàn)圈得電時(shí)間為一個(gè)掃描周期。
M1線(xiàn)圈不斷連續地得電、失電,其常開(kāi)觸點(diǎn)也隨之不斷連續地閉合、斷開(kāi),就產(chǎn)生了脈寬為一個(gè)掃描周期的連續脈沖信號輸出,但是脈沖寬度和脈沖周期不可調。
2)周期可調的連續脈沖發(fā)生器。
若要產(chǎn)生一個(gè)周期可調節的連續脈沖,可使用如圖3-22所示的程序。

其工作原理分析如下:
當X0常開(kāi)觸點(diǎn)閉合后,在第一個(gè)掃描周期,T0常閉觸點(diǎn)閉合,T0線(xiàn)圈得電。經(jīng)過(guò)2s的延時(shí),T0的當前值和設定值相等,T0的觸點(diǎn)將要動(dòng)作。所以在斷開(kāi)后的第一個(gè)掃描周期中,T0常閉觸點(diǎn)斷開(kāi),使T0線(xiàn)圈失電。
在此后的下一個(gè)掃描周期,T0常閉觸點(diǎn)恢復閉合,又使T0線(xiàn)圈得電,重復以上動(dòng)作,就產(chǎn)生了脈寬為一個(gè)掃描周期、脈沖周期為2s的連續脈沖。
可以通過(guò)改變T0的設定值來(lái)改變連續脈沖的周期。
評論